Key takeaways

  • Numbers Carry an Unearned Aura of Objectivity
  • Correlation-Causation Confusion Remains Pervasive
  • What's Excluded From the Data Matters More Than What's Shown
  • Simple Questions Filter Out Bad-Faith Argument
  • Data Visualization Can Mislead as Easily as It Informs
  • Basic Statistical Literacy as a Civic Skill

Final takeaway

Their closing message: developing the habits and questions taught throughout the book is an ongoing practice worth applying to any significant quantitative claim you encounter, not just an academic exercise completed once.
